HONK is transforming the towing and roadside assistance industry by turning high-stress automotive moments into seamless, brand-enhancing experiences. With the highest customer satisfaction scores in the industry and a continued commitment to digital innovation and excellence, HONK remains a trusted partner for some of the nation’s largest insurers, fleets, automotive original equipment manufacturers (OEMs), and retailers.
The Logistics team specializes in logistics-oriented tasks, encompassing secondary services, transportation, high-priority requests, and customized pilot programs designed to assess viability and scalability. The team is responsible for coordinating all necessary logistics to ensure that vehicles are transported with optimal timeliness, organization, and cost efficiency.
As a Logistics Coordinator, your responsibilities will include ensuring the timely and efficient delivery of vehicles, with a particular emphasis on secondary services and other logistics-related tasks, including chats and calls. You will manage and oversee service completion, ensuring all assignments are executed seamlessly and effectively. This role necessitates the proactive resolution of escalated issues while maintaining consistent communication with customers, service providers, and insurance adjusters.

What you need to know about the Seattle Tech Scene
Home to tech titans like Microsoft and Amazon, Seattle punches far above its weight in innovation. But its surrounding mountains, sprinkled with world-famous hiking trails and climbing routes, make the city a destination for outdoorsy types as well. Established as a logging town before shifting to shipbuilding and logistics, the Emerald City is now known for its contributions to aerospace, software, biotech and cloud computing. And its status as a thriving tech ecosystem is attracting out-of-town companies looking to establish new tech and engineering hubs.
Key Facts About Seattle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 287,000; 13%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Amazon, Microsoft, Meta, Google
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, software, biotechnology, game development
-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Madrona, Fuse, Tola, Maveron
- Research Centers and Universities: University of Washington, Seattle University, Seattle Pacific University, Allen Institute for Brain Science,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ation, Seattle Children’s Research Institute
